In my experience, what truly matters is how a piece of cookware fits into your daily routine and cooking style.<\/p>\n<h3>Materials Matter: My Trials and Errors<\/h3>\n<p>When I first started cooking, I was drawn to the allure of non-stick pans. They seemed like the perfect solution for easy cooking and cleaning. However, I quickly learned that not all non-stick surfaces are created equal. Some began to peel after a few months, leaving my scrambled eggs more metal-flavored than I&#8217;d hoped. Nowadays, I&#8217;ve found that cast iron and stainless steel are my go-to materials. Cast iron, with its ability to retain heat, is perfect for slow-cooked stews and roasts. Stainless steel, on the other hand, offers durability and versatility, ideal for everything from searing meat to simmering sauces.<\/p>\n<h3>Brands I&#8217;ve Tried and Loved<\/h3>\n<p>Over the years, I&#8217;ve experimented with various brands, each promising the best cooking experience. The even heat distribution and solid construction have made them a reliable choice for my more adventurous culinary endeavors.<\/p>\n<h3>What to Consider Before Buying<\/h3>\n<p>Before you rush out to buy your next set of pots and pans, consider your cooking habits. In my experience, it\u2019s important to match your cookware to your cooking style. If you love making sauces or delicate dishes, a high-quality stainless steel pan will serve you well. For those who enjoy hearty, one-pot meals, a cast iron Dutch oven is indispensable.<\/p>\n<h3>Lessons Learned: Maintenance and Care<\/h3>\n<p>Taking care of your cookware is just as crucial as choosing the right pieces. I learned the hard way that neglecting maintenance can ruin even the best cookware. For instance, seasoning your cast iron regularly keeps it non-stick and rust-free. Stainless steel requires a bit of elbow grease to keep it shiny, but it&#8217;s worth it for the long-lasting quality.<\/p>\n<h3>Final Thoughts: Cooking Bliss Awaits<\/h3>\n<p>In the end, cookware is a personal choice that should reflect your cooking needs and lifestyle.
